hair spray. i kid you not, if you have not laundered the shirt yet, then spray hair spray liberally{have two thickness below spot and plastic wrap under that, don't wanna spread the stain to the back of the shirt lol} and then blot with paper towel {the good ones like viva} repeat process until the ink is barely visible then wash. check before {really important because if you put it into the dryer, it is set for life} you put it into the dryer. if a faint stain remains, spray liberally with hair spray, let dry then re wash. i have saved soooo many clothes with this technique, which by the way, is in all the do it yourself sites like martha, etc. good luck
Hairspray. Sounds weird, but something in hairspray dissolves ink. Follow with a soaking in Oxy-Clean, then a wash with detergent and bleach.

Make sure the shirt is washable. At the grocery store, buy Carbona stain remover for ink. Apply it and let it sit for 5-10 minutes, then wash it. Repeat several times if necessary. It worked for me.

Hairspray and Sunlight Bar Soap. First spray with hairspray. This should remove most of the ink. Then wet area and apply Sunlight and let sit for a few minutes. Launder as usual and ink should come right out.
